9 So then, there remains a Sabbath rest for the people of God. 10 For the one having entered into His rest, he also rested from his works, just as God did from His own. 11 Therefore we should be diligent to enter into that rest, so that no one should fall in the same exhibit of disobedience. 12 For the word of God is living and effective, and sharper than any two-edged sword, piercing through and as far as the division of soul and spirit, and of joints and marrows, and able to judge the reflections and intentions of the heart. 13 And there is no created thing hidden before Him, but all things are bare and exposed to the eyes of Him to whom is our account. 14 Therefore, having a great high priest having passed through the heavens, Jesus, the Son of God, let us hold fast to our confession. 15 For we do not have a high priest not being able to sympathize with our weaknesses, but one having been tempted in all things by the same way, without sin. 16 Therefore let us come with confidence to the throne of grace, so that we may receive mercy and may find grace for help in time of need. Hebrews 4:9-16, Berean Literal Bible. Public domain.
